A global payment solutions provider based in London is seeking a Director of Brand & Content to define and execute the content strategy. This senior role involves ownership of brand narrative, website optimization, and collaboration with Sales and Demand teams to support demand generation.
Candidates should have strong brand and content management experience, along with a data-driven mindset to enhance performance and influence stakeholders. This position requires both strategic oversight and hands-on execution.
